- History of Yorkville | Yorkville, IL - Official Website
Yorkville was officially incorporated as a village on July 8, 1874 with a population of almost 500 people At that time, Yorkville only encompassed land on the south side of the Fox River Another village, called Bristol, was located directly across from Yorkville on the north side of the river
